Tips to Choosing the Best Safety Footwear
Working in risky environments requires the utmost attention to safety. Your feet are no exception! Selecting the right pair of safety footwear can make all the difference in a safe work day and a potentially serious incident. Evaluate these factors when making your next pair:
- Footwear Type: Different jobs demand different types of safety footwear. Factory personnel might need steel-toe boots, while lab technicians may require slip-resistant shoes.
- Construction: The material your footwear is made from will determine its durability and resistance to abrasion. Leather is a classic choice for its strength, but modern materials like composite toe caps offer lighter weight.
- Fit: A properly fitted pair of shoes will provide adequate support and minimize the risk of foot injuries. Make sure your shoes are snug but not uncomfortable, with enough room to wiggle your toes.
- Traction: If you work on slippery surfaces, look for footwear with deep treads or specialized slip-resistant soles. This will help reduce falls and keep you steady.
Don't just pick any pair of shoes; invest in a pair that will keep your feet safe and protected all day long.

Safeguarding Your Tootsies: The Essential Safety Shoe Buyer's Guide
Stepping into a hazardous work environment without proper foot protection can lead to significant harm. That’s why choosing the right safety shoes is crucial for your well-being. A good pair of safety footwear shouldn’t just feel comfortable; it needs to provide robust defense against potential dangers.
To help you navigate the world of safety shoes, here are some essential factors to consider:
* **Industry Standards:** Safety shoes are designed to meet specific criteria based on your industry. Look for certifications like ASTM or CSA to ensure your shoes provide sufficient defense against the hazards unique to your work environment.
* **Toe Protection:** Depending on your job, you might need different types of toe protection.
Steel-toe caps offer robust impact resistance against falling objects. Consider non-metallic toe protection if your work involves exposure to electricity or other hazards.
* **Ankle Support:**
For jobs that involve a lot of walking, ankle support is crucial. Look for shoes with high cut designs to reduce strain.
* **Slip Resistance:** A wet or oily workplace can be hazardous. Choose safety shoes with special tread patterns to minimize the risk of slipping.
Remember, investing in a good pair of safety shoes is an investment in your well-being. Don’t compromise on quality – your feet will thank you for it.
